Output d256d615685144186d90e95dcbe450b55af30928f50553c516010a5017cd5255:0

value
16797860
script pubkey
OP_0 OP_PUSHBYTES_20 3fb84783bf64aae323a401a37b0f3ec1b8f22e42
address
bc1q87uy0qalvj4wxgayqx3hkre7cxu0ytjz2mxwpf
transaction
d256d615685144186d90e95dcbe450b55af30928f50553c516010a5017cd5255
spent
true